Why This Market Rewards Local Search Differently

Nashville rewards a page built for its own ground, and a generic page ranks nowhere here. The soil is where this starts. Much of Middle Tennessee sits on limestone karst and rocky soil, and that bedrock shifts and settles in ways that crack the sewer laterals running under it. So a homeowner in an East Nashville bungalow who notices a sewer smell and a slow drain is typing "sewer line repair Nashville" before they finish their coffee. And the shop whose site answers that exact search, in plain language, is the one who gets the truck rolled.

The older neighbourhoods carry their own wrinkle. You have got century-old homes across East Nashville and parts of Germantown running clay laterals that tree roots invade every season, and those backups stay a steady revenue line with nothing to do with the weather. Meanwhile the explosive growth keeps filling new subdivisions and teardown rebuilds out toward Franklin, Brentwood, and Murfreesboro, where the work skews toward water heaters, fixtures, and repipes on newer PEX. So a smart program maps a service page to each of those realities instead of one flat catch-all that ranks nowhere.

"Among homeowners who made improvements, 32% upgraded their water heaters, dishwashers, or garbage disposals." - U.S. Census Bureau and U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(2024)

Nearly a third of improving homeowners touch the exact appliances you install and service, and the median ticket on those swaps beats a flat-rate service call. So that is the work your rankings should hunt across the metro, and the work a thin website quietly hands to the shop down the road.

How Nashville Growth and Cold Snaps Reshape Your Search Demand

And then there is the cold that arrives less often here but hits harder when it does. The week of a hard freeze, unprepared supply lines split in crawlspaces and exterior walls all at once, and no-hot-water calls flood the search map. When a Brentwood homeowner wakes to a silent shower and a cold tap, they search "no hot water plumber Nashville" right away. So your rankings have to be ready for that surge before the forecast turns, instead of scrambling for it after the pipes have already let go.

This is the part a lot of owners underrate. The homeowner in a panic is not comparing five quotes. They are calling the first crew whose name surfaces with reviews attached. So the work that pays off in a freeze market tends to be the unglamorous kind. A frozen-pipe service page that is already indexed earns the call, while a Google Business Profile and a steady review history do the rest. Because rankings built in the mild months carry you through the first hard freeze.

What Plumbing SEO Services Nashville Owners Should Demand Before Signing

So you are vetting agencies, and you are right to be picky. You have been in business long enough to know that "guaranteed number one rankings" is the line every scammer opens with, and you are right to hang up when you hear it. Real plumbing seo services Nashville plumbers can trust look boring on the surface and ruthless underneath. They open with your Google Business Profile, because for a local shop that profile drives more booked jobs than the website itself across the first ninety days.

The short list of what a plumbing seo company Nashville owners should insist on comes down to a handful of things before any contract gets signed. Your Business Profile gets the correct primary category, service areas drawn from East Nashville out to Murfreesboro, and photos of your own trucks rather than stock. Your site gets a service page per money job, so sewer line repair, water heater replacement, repiping, drain cleaning, and frozen-pipe repair each earn an indexed page written for the search that brings it. You get local citations on the directories that matter, with your name, address, and phone identical on every one. And you get review velocity, a system that asks every satisfied customer for a Google review the same day, because a steady drip of fresh five-star ratings moves you up the map pack faster than almost anything else you can buy.

That last point carries more weight than most owners expect. When a homeowner near the Gulch searches "plumber near me" at nine at night with a backed-up main, Google shows the three-result map pack first, and it fills those slots mostly on proximity, relevance, and reviews. So if an agency is selling you blog posts before they have fixed your profile and review flow, they have got the order backwards, and you should keep looking.

How Explosive Growth and New Construction Shape Your Service Area Strategy

Nashville keeps growing, and that growth changes your map. People keep moving into Middle Tennessee, so subdivisions and teardown rebuilds in Franklin, Brentwood, Murfreesboro, and the northern suburbs fill in faster than the trade can keep up. That sprawl spreads your service area across a dozen distinct submarkets, with the downtown core being only one. So the agency that drops a single "Nashville plumber" page and calls it done leaves most of your territory uncovered.

The strongest local programs treat each growth corridor as its own ranking target. A page built around Franklin water heater service, with local references and your service-area boundaries drawn in, ranks for those homeowners in a way a single metro page never will. And the new construction adds a wrinkle, because a teardown rebuild in the Gulch needs a full repipe while a 1940s East Nashville bungalow needs the clay lateral cleared and lined, and a homeowner who reads that you understand both trusts your quote more.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does plumbing SEO Nashville take to produce booked jobs?

You will usually see the first movement from a fixed Google Business Profile and fresh reviews inside the opening ninety days, because the map pack responds faster than organic pages do. Deeper rankings on competitive terms like sewer line repair take longer, often four to six months, since older Nashville competitors have years of citation history behind them. So a straight answer from any honest agency sounds like a range, not a promise of overnight wins.

Does a Nashville plumbing company really need separate pages for each neighbourhood?

Yes, for the corridors where you want more work. A homeowner in Franklin trusts a page that names Franklin and describes local water heater issues far more than a generic metro page. So you build dedicated pages for your priority submarkets, like East Nashville, Germantown, Brentwood, and Murfreesboro, rather than diluting one page across the whole region.

What should I avoid when hiring the best plumbing seo company Nashville has to offer?

You should walk from anyone guaranteeing number one rankings, locking you into a long contract, or refusing to let you own your domain and Google accounts. Those are the exact traps that burned the last contractor who signed too fast. So you insist on plain reporting tied to booked jobs, full asset ownership, and no lock-in.
